## Artifact Signing — SDK Parity Notes (Weekly Sync)

Kestrel SDK for Android reached parity with the Swift client this sprint: offline queueing, batched telemetry, and retry semantics now match. Both SDKs ship as signed artifacts from the same pipeline. Remaining gap: background sync throttling, targeted next sprint. Verify both release bundles before tagging. Both artifacts validate against the shared signing key below.

signing key of kawig-fafog = bky19_6Fypv1qws7J8qJtaYjX

**Q: Why did query latency spike after the Kestrelbase 4.2 upgrade?**

The planner in 4.2 stopped using the composite index on joined lookups, falling back to sequential scans on the ledger tables. Workaround: pin the planner hint flag in `planner.conf` until the 4.3 patch lands. Do not remove the hint without re-running the Tallgrass benchmark suite. Questions about the regression history go to the storage team's shared inbox.

escalation mailbox, kagef-kawef: frador_zorix@tolvaqlabs.internal

Heads up: this alert fires when the Gallerino audio-guide app's tour-sync service falls behind by more than five minutes. Visitors at the Marwick Hall exhibits will hear the wrong narration for their room, and complaints tend to roll in fast. Usually it's the transcoding queue backing up after a content push. Restarting the sync workers clears it nine times out of ten. Step-by-step triage, including how to drain the queue safely, lives on the runbook page.

wiki page, baguf-kahap: https://confluence.tolvaqsys.internal/browse/display/projects/8d5f528f

Subject: Korvath term sheet — first read

All,

Korvath Dynamics finally sent the term sheet for the Pellin distribution partnership, and honestly it's better than expected. They want exclusivity in the Ardenne corridor for three years, which is steep, but the minimum commitments are generous and the co-marketing fund is real money. Dana and I think we counter on exclusivity scope and accept the rest. We'll circulate the full document before Thursday's call. In the meantime, the confidential line below states where we plan to settle.

management briefing: Only 33 of the 205 pilot accounts renewed Kasath, so a churn review is set for October 17. Weniusek Logistics is in early talks to buy Holethax Freight for about $345.6 million.